We had some pretty custom spawns when the server first went in, not entirely sure about which episode, but it was pretty early. After a couple of weeks of nostalgia everyone *hated* them because the old spawns were absolute garbage to level in. Every single person on the server was in CTHO or CTUG (Anolians). Then Heim started making some changes (some good, some less so) until he'd done most of the field maps and a bunch of dungeons, these were used for a year or so? Until we got 13.2 spawns. Some of the old changes were re-instated (Geffen Dungeon, GH, etc) and this idea is a continuation of that theme.

i get this, and i'm kinda down for things like slapping gsbs in some events and what have you, but imo pvm needs a much bigger revamp and every map having something to get for WoE people just seems kind of silly to me. it's clear that pvm is not important to most people, unless there are secret pvm guilds hiding that actually play pvm extensively. just getting people on the maps via TIs/siege supply incentives is just a bandaid fix imo, we gotta fix the maps and perhaps drops so the game is more accessible.

 

let's assume, for fun, that no one's gonna give a new player castle drops or some e-z slotted gear. i think we can safely assume that slotted gear is essential for playing, whether it be pvm/mvp/woe/whatever. let's say the new player is, i dunno, a swordsman, sure. maybe they want a reduction shield cause hey! they got lucky! a thara card dropped! what are our options here?

 

Goblin - 0.02% Buckler (aside from knife goblin, which is a whopping 0.06% drop)

Kobold - 0.04-0.06% (axe kobold is highest)

 

"nah, i can settle for a guard" our intrepid swordsman says. WHOOPS. NOSIREE, BUDDY, BECAUSE:

 

Pupa/Peco Egg/Ant Egg - 0.03%

 

this is what i mean. OK, let's move on and say our friend here is happy just getting a weapon for a goblin card he got instead of the buckler. he could put that in an npc weapon (and regret life later) OR

 

Blade[4] - Female Thief Bug 0.16%

Falchion[4] - Familiar 0.21% (ugh falchions, but hey, whatever)

Tsurugi[2] - Sidewinder 0.03% (i dunno, maybe he got a nice party, whatever)

 

that is what's available, because any other one handers are essentially dropped by executioner or something worse and hahahahaahah at that. i know this is just an imaginary swordie, but i think it makes a decent point: if you're either soloing or just starting with your own group of friends, good luck getting a foothold. yes, there is the option to save your money and buy your gear, but unless you feel like hunting strawberries for a while (and this is assuming you were lucky enough to GET cards) you're preeeetty boned. i mean, don't get me wrong, i can 99 a sin with nothing but an npc jamadhar, but it won't be pretty or quick.
